以文本方式查看主题 - Foxtable(狐表) (http://foxtable.net/bbs/index.asp) -- 专家坐堂 (http://foxtable.net/bbs/list.asp?boardid=2) ---- 关于字符串的个数问题 (http://foxtable.net/bbs/dispbbs.asp?boardid=2&id=7117) |
-- 作者:cxabc123 -- 发布时间:2010/5/17 9:03:00 -- 关于字符串的个数问题 “理想|道德|环境|说明”,象这样的一个字符串,有没有办法能够自动得出其字符串的长度为“4”。哪位有办法解决。 |
-- 作者:i52117 -- 发布时间:2010/5/17 9:09:00 -- 用 “|”分为四组吗? |
-- 作者:狐狸爸爸 -- 发布时间:2010/5/17 9:11:00 -- Split 用指定的分隔符将字符串分隔成一个字符串数组。 语法: Split(Value) Value: 用于分割字符串的字符。 例如: Dim Multi As String = "ab|cd|ef"Dim Values() as String Values = Multi.split("|") For Index As Integer = 0 To Values.Length - 1 Output.Show(Values(Index)) Next 在命令窗口执行上述代码之后,输出结果是: ab |
-- 作者:cxabc123 -- 发布时间:2010/5/17 9:19:00 -- 那么这个字符串的长度就是:Dim Index As Integer = Values.Length - 1,Index =3,是这样吗 |
-- 作者:狐狸爸爸 -- 发布时间:2010/5/17 9:22:00 -- 测试一下就知道了啊 |
-- 作者:cxabc123 -- 发布时间:2010/5/17 9:23:00 -- 我象你一看就知道了,是对还是错 |
-- 作者:cxabc123 -- 发布时间:2010/5/17 9:32:00 -- 应该是: Dim Multi As String = "ab|cd|ef" |
-- 作者:cxabc123 -- 发布时间:2010/5/17 9:33:00 -- 又有了一招 |
-- 作者:yangming -- 发布时间:2010/5/17 14:18:00 -- 以下是引用cxabc123在2010-5-17 9:32:00的发言:
应该是: Dim Multi As String = "ab|cd|ef" 这不是对了吗 |
-- 作者:cxabc123 -- 发布时间:2010/5/17 15:07:00 -- e.Table.Current("配备领导") = DataTables("干部信息").").GetUniqueValues("[职务类型]=\'领导职务\',And [工作单位] = \' e.Table.Current("单位全称") \',"姓名" ) 象这样的代码如何写,我写的这个是错误的,但是正确的不知道如何写,我已经试了多次,就是写不好,请哪位指点一下。 |